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9091387112 74416 7080542359
541452 80
541452 80
490164 6972589187 53 4847881739
All about undefined
Interested in learning more?
541452 80
490164 6972589187 53 4847881739
See more
471 725661
9036 78261 06 029235
See more
6834568312 779757933 29971828316
82929140 30970 4116479 356
See more